The short answer is “no” in foreseeable future.
Regarding some optimism about Generative Pre-trained Transformers (GPTs) and Large Language Models (LLMs), I am sorry to disappoint you. Such technologies are not suitable for automatically generating reliable code. And they are not suitable for this in principal, regardless of their maturity. They are very useful for other tasks: natural language translation, simple refactoring of existing code etc., but not for tasks requiring deep conceptualisation. It’s because GPTsand LLMshave no logical reasoning model.
Current GPTsand LLMs are based on justneurocomputing.To generate programs automatically, AI should be based on neurosymbolic paradigms. But this is a long story.
From my everyday experience, I see how aGPT fails to complete simple coding tasks, generates obscure code and inserts bugs.
However there are some nuances of what we mean by “coders”. If we mean narrow coding, i.e. just coding without other important integrated steps in software development, then such coders have already become obsolete even without involvement of AI. If we mean broad coding, including integrated steps of requirement elicitation, conceptualisation, design, implementation, debugging, testing, evaluation, deployment etc., then the demand for such skills getting higher and higher, especially when AI grows.

Selecting optimal parameters for MACD in multivariate time series analysis, especially in financial trading algorithms, is crucial to designing effective trading strategies. Here are some steps and considerations:
1. Understand the MACD Parameters:
  • ema_short_period: Short-term Exponential Moving Average.
  • ema_long_period: Long-term Exponential Moving Average.
  • signal_period: Signal line, which is an EMA of the MACD values.
2. Parameter Optimization Strategies:
  • Grid Search: Systematically work through multiple combinations of parameter tunes, cross-validating as it goes to determine which tune gives the best performance.
  • Random Search: Try random combinations of parameters and keep track of the best ones.
3. Cross-Validation:
  • Ensure to implement cross-validation during parameter tuning to avoid overfitting. Time series cross-validation is a reliable method.
4. Objective Function:
  • Define a clear objective function. It could be maximizing the strategy returns, the Sharpe ratio, or another relevant metric. Your optimization procedure should aim to optimize this function.
5. Be Aware of Overfitting:
  • The risk of overfitting is particularly high in trading algorithms. A strategy that is too finely tuned to past data may not perform well in the future.
6. Trading Considerations:
  • Risk Management: Ensure that your parameters and strategies are in line with acceptable risk levels.
  • Transaction Costs: Always account for transaction costs in your strategy.
7. Consider Multivariate Aspects:
  • Correlation: Ensure to check how the different variables in the multivariate time series are correlated with each other.
  • Cointegration: If using for pairs trading or similar strategies, testing for cointegration between the pairs might be useful.
8. Backtesting:
  • It’s vital to backtest your strategy with the chosen parameters on out-of-sample data to ensure its robustness.
9. Sensitivity Analysis:
  • Conduct sensitivity analysis for your parameters to ensure that your strategy is robust and not overly sensitive to the parameter choices.
10. Technology and Tools:
Since you’re using Python, utilize libraries like pandas for data manipulation, matplotlib and seaborn for data visualization, and statsmodels for statistical models and tests.
Python Implementation:
For the MACD calculation and visualization:
{
import pandas as pd
import matplotlib.pyplot as plt
def compute_macd(data, short_window, long_window, signal_window):
short_ema = data['Close'].ewm(span=short_window, adjust=False).mean()
long_ema = data['Close'].ewm(span=long_window, adjust=False).mean()
data['MACD'] = short_ema - long_ema
data['Signal_Line'] = data['MACD'].ewm(span=signal_window, adjust=False).mean()
return data
# Example
# data = pd.read_csv("your_data.csv")
# data = compute_macd(data, 12, 26, 9)
# plt.plot(data['MACD'], label='MACD')
# plt.plot(data['Signal_Line'], label='Signal Line')
# plt.legend(loc='upper left')
}

An equation can be considered as a sentence in the language of mathematics, at least in its formalized version as can be seen in every book about mathematical logic or ZFC set theory. Programming languages are also formalized languages, and you have to stick to these formalizations in order for a computer to work correctly. However, most mathematicians use a semi formal mathematical language, but when for instance a theorem is correct, meaning that is has a correct proof, then one can write theorem and proof in the formalized language of mathematics, but the result is almost always unreadable by a human being, but " understandable " by a formal proof system, that can be implemented on a computer. In this sense one can let computers prove theorems, but then it needs a lot of input from a human being. But doing mathematics is also an art, and in order to be able to practice this art one needs a lot of practice and mathematical knowledge.

Answer
There are seven numbers and you stated that 10000 appears twice, which means that there are eight numbers. In calculation of average denominator is 7 which means that 10000 cannot apper twice. Range is calculated as 23000 - 10000 instead as 54830 - 5603 = 49227. Sum of those numbers is 128573, not 103573. Are you sure about those numbers ?

Hi Dears, according to implementation RSA in python. I found that if p and q large.
the decryption phase takes a lot of time to execute.
for example, in this code i select p=23099, q=23059, message=3
it takes 26 minute it decrypts the encrypted message.!
So I wonderful how we can select to large prime number for RSA, while it cannot execute in desired time. !
So, I think that we cannot use RSA i n real time systems.
Are you agree with me?
the source code is:
from math import gcd
import time
# defining a function to perform RSA approch
def RSA(p: int, q: int, message: int):
# calculating n
n = p * q
print(n)
# calculating totient, t
t = (p - 1) * (q - 1)
start = time.time()
# selecting public key, e
for i in range(2,t):
if gcd(i, t) == 1:
e = i
break
print("eeeeeeeeeeeeee",e)
# selecting private key, d
j = 0
while True:
if (j * e) % t == 1:
d = j
break
j += 1
print("dddddddddddddddd",d)
end = time.time()
# print(end-start)
e=0
#RSA(p=7, q=17, message=3)
RSA(p=23099, q=23059, message=3)
d=106518737
n=532639841
e=5
#RSA(p=23099, q=23059, message=3)
start= time.time()
ct=(3 ** e) % n
print(ct)
pt=(ct ** d) % n
end = time.time()
print(end-start)
print(pt)
#----------------------------------------------------
Relevant answer
Answer
Hi Mohammad,
If you're using Python, I'd suggest using pow(ct, d, n) instead of pt=(ct ** d) % n. That should improve the time. As Wim suggests, modular exponentiation improves the running time of large exponents.
Cheers

Answer
The papers are edited pretty professional and look misleadingly real. However, the publisher is suspect, see for example:
The same is true, when looking at the particular journal itself (https://computerresearch.org/index.php/computer ):
-If you scroll down, they mention matrices while they mean metrics
-If you scroll down further you see a sad collection of so-called misleading metrics (see also https://beallslist.net/misleading-metrics/ ) like ESJI, GIF, CiteFactor etc. often used by predatory journals/publishers
-No serious indexing (like Scopus, WoS etc.)
-Contact info looks fake. Most likely a virtual office (at best), all this to hide their true origin
So, I would say avoid.
Best regards.
PS. I suspect a relation with another dubious publisher “Dama Academic Scholary & Scientific Research Society” (https://damaacademia.com ). The well… mysterious sounding phrase in the mission “We intend to frequently modernize our dexterity and cultivate our standards to deliver exceptional quality journals in all fields of expertise.” can be found in both of them https://computerresearch.org/index.php/computer/about and https://damaacademia.com/mission/ The same is true for the sentence which can be found (using Google) here https://computerresearch.org/index.php/computer/about “is a premier research paper publisher with a global reputation for publishing quality journals and services which cover all streams”
